Silas Borror

Birth17 Aug 1834 - Jackson, Franklin, Ohio, United States
Death23 Jan 1911 - Jackson, Franklin, Ohio, United States
MotherCatherine Canrod (Coonrad)
FatherJacob Borror

Born in Jackson, Franklin, Ohio, United States on 17 Aug 1834 to Jacob Borror and Catherine Canrod (Coonrad). Silas Borror married Clorinda Orders and had 14 children. He passed away on 23 Jan 1911 in Jackson, Franklin, Ohio, United States.
